2-in-1 Stair and Platform Lift

The FlexStep combines a staircase and platform lift within a single structure, allowing wheelchair users and ambulant users to overcome level changes where space is limited.

At the touch of a button, the staircase transforms into a lifting platform, providing vertical access without requiring a separate lift installation.

The compact design makes the FlexStep suitable for residential properties, public buildings and commercial environments where conventional platform lifts or ramps may not be practical.

Flexstep Models

The FlexStep is available in four different standard step widths: 700, 800, 900 and 1.000mm. Each model is available in hundreds of configurations and we are experts in adaptation to the surroundings and in matching our customer requirements.

2+1 Step

Ideal for domestic use with lifting heights from 240 to 370 mm.

2+2 Step

Ideal for domestic use with lifting heights from 240 to 370 mm.

3 Step

Ideal for domestic use with lifting heights from 360 to 740 mm, depending on stop configuration.

3+1 Step

Compact 915 mm platform for tight spaces; lifts 360–740 mm depending on stop setup. Domestic use only.

4 Step

Lifts from 480 to 925 mm using a 2-stop feature for heights above 740 mm.

4+1 Step

Lifts from 480 to 925 mm using a 2-stop feature for heights above 740 mm.

5 Step

Lifts from 600 to 1110 mm with 2-stop feature for heights above 925 mm.

6 Step

Lifts from 720 to 1250 mm with 2-stop feature for heights above 1110 mm.
